Traci Milton-Porter
Over 20 years in education with backgrounds in special education, college counseling, parent engagement and student advocacy. Traci has served her community and families while holding positions as Principal, Program Manager of Monitoring Specialized Instruction, School Operations Specialist, College/Career Advising and a consultant to the National Education Association’s (NEA) Community, Advocacy and Partnership Engagement (CAPE) Office. One of her key roles throughout her career has been to provide supports, guidance, and programming to families by serving as a liaison for students, parents, teachers, and community organizations to remediate and/or prevent educational regression. It is through these experiences and relationships that she created Retro-P Consulting Group which provides “wrap-around” services and individualized programming for local school districts and organizations. She holds a Masters degree in Educational Leadership/Program Design and is a proud Alumnae of Bennett College. She has acquired several licensures and certifications in areas related to school leadership, business operations, restorative justice practices and human resources. However, she attributes her ability to develop lasting relationships with her students, families, and colleagues as the most valued factor towards her successes.
